It is high time that cafeterias and restaurants in both Malta and Gozo did their utmost to give value for money, and more urgently, to control the habit of overcharging.

Of course this does not apply to all but it is a fact that this abuse occurs. Gozo has often come in for criticism about this problem. A bad reputation tends to "stick" and harm the whole country.

Catering outlets need to understand that no one is stupid any more and that this practice of overcharging - which is a form of cheating - will only lose them business. Customers, once cheated, will never frequent those places again.

Thankfully, there are many other catering outlets - also in Gozo - that treat the customer like a king and not only charge fair prices but give value for money. Value for money lies in the quality of the products as well as in the nature of service given.

I want to mention one particular example of the latter kind, and pay my compliments to Cafè Cordina (so far as I know it has no connection to the famous name in Malta).

The Gozitan owners of this coffee shop have three outlets, one in St Francis Square, up from the bus terminus, one in the Main Square (It-Tokk) tucked in adjacent to the San Gakbu (St James) church and the other in Republic Street (opposite Arkadia). Their prices are fair. Their cheesecakes are out of this world, really full of ricotta cheese and well baked, unlike many pastizzi today that often have just a teaspoonful of ricotta and are tasteless. By the way, their coffee is very good too and so are many delicious pasti we tried.

The lady who runs the Main Square outlet is courteous and swift in attending to customers. Needless to say, I am recommending it to friends and feel that this example underlines the importance of what I wrote earlier on.

This is the difference it makes, when a coffee shop or restaurant makes it its business to give value for money. What is the point of cheating for the cents and losing the liri?
